FICIALLY arrived Saturday and with it will come cooler weather, rain and a whole new set of: driv- ing problems. ° North Shore auto owners - can do a great deal to cope with those changed driving conditions by paying atten- tion to simple maintenance tasks and working with pro- fessional mechanics to en- sure their vehicles are ready for the weather. While much of the mechanical work needed for cars is complex and deman- ding, there are a dozen sim- ple steps a motorist can take to keep his or her vehicle running smoothly. The first, and often most neglected step, is to regularly check the level of motor oil and top off if necessary. Brake fluid, power steer- ing and automatic transmis- sion oil levels should also be checked and topped off. At this time of year, too, pay particular attention to the level of~anti-freeze and coolant in the radiator and. consider having the system flushed and refilled. While you have the hood open check all belts and hoses for cracks and leaks and replace if necessary. Check out the ignition system, cleaning acid buildup from the battery terminals if necessary, and see to the water level of the battery if it is the refillable type. Test the windshield wipers to ensure they work well and make sure the windshield washer reservoir is kept fill- ed to keep your visibility good while driving. Check tires for air pressure and wear indicators and have any problems scen to be a mechanic. During the transit strike, the Insurance Corporation made a special concession permitting pleasure-rated vellicles to be driven to and from work or school, without changing the rating classifica- tion. This privilege ended with the resumption of bus service. Autoplan coverage may be invalid if a vehicle is being us- ed for a purpose that requires a higher premium than that shown on the Certificate of Insurance. When that hap- pens, Own Damage claims are denied, and Third Party Liability payments may be recovered. Motorists who are not sure how they should be rated are advised to ask an Autoplan agent. suSpension RITCHIE SERVICE CENTRE FOR THE AUTOMOTIVE INDUSTRY ervice Specia ALL MAKES AND MODELS Lube, oil change & filter Check exhaust system under carnage Check belts, noses, fluid levels & antifreeze Pressure test cooling system Check front & rear brakes Safety check of wipers & defroster, headlights and general rgadability MOUNT AND BALANCE TIRES.
